Quick note on the N+1 fix in Mossgrove's GraphQL layer: resolvers now batch through the Ferrybatch loader, so plugins that queried per-node will see one request per field instead of hundreds. If your plugin bypasses the loader, expect rate limiting. To test batching behavior against the Ferrybatch sandbox, authenticate with the internal key that follows below.

gateway credential: kto15_8KtvEYSD8WJ9Uyq

// Encoding sniffing for user-uploaded text files in Saltgrass.
// We check BOM first, then a capped statistical pass (8 KB max)
// to avoid unbounded reads on hostile uploads. Ambiguous files
// fall back to this constant rather than guessing, which closed
// the smuggling vector flagged in the last audit. Fixed as of the
// build noted below.

trace token, bawif-tajof: htk14_21e308fc7b4137

Subject: Signed contracts heading to the Marlow Street office

Hi dispatch,

The Fernwell renewal contracts are finally signed and sealed — three envelopes, all flagged urgent. They need to go from the Harrow Point office to Marlow Street before Thursday's board sign-off. Please use the usual secure pouch and log them as legal originals. The hand-over instruction for the courier is below.

drop instructions, hahip-badug: the quenox ralath courier leaves the kaseth fraiel rusiel tameth belys istdor ralion giliel ledger at gate 7830 under passcode 165413

## Gatewright Rate Limiting — Runbook Fragment

Gatewright enforces per-client token buckets at the edge of the internal API mesh. Limits are tiered by service class; bursts above tier draw from a shared overflow pool before 429s are returned. Counters live in the Hollowbrook cache cluster and reset on a rolling window. The limits currently enforced in production are set out below.

config for tagaf-bawif:
[norok]
host = norok.ordinworks.local
user = norok_svc
database = norok_prod

# Pagination config — Lanternfish Public API
#
# Welcome aboard. All list endpoints are cursor-paginated; offset params
# were removed in v3. PAGE_SIZE_DEFAULT=25 and PAGE_SIZE_MAX=100 are hard
# caps enforced at the gateway, not per-route. Cursors are opaque — never
# parse them client-side or in tests. Raising PAGE_SIZE_MAX needs a perf
# review first. Cursors are signed before leaving the service, and the
# signing secret is set on the line directly below.

vault entry, yagef-bahop: COURIER_KEY29=5cc62eb51255862256337c33c5be9